Best Motivational Sales Quotes

Here are some of the most impactful sales quotes to keep you motivated:

  1. “Success is not the key to happiness. Happiness is the key to success. If you love what you are doing, you will be successful.” – Albert Schweitzer
  2. “The best way to predict the future is to create it.” – Peter Drucker
  3. “Your most unhappy customers are your greatest source of learning.” – Bill Gates
  4. “Opportunities don’t happen. You create them.” – Chris Grosser
  5. “Don’t watch the clock; do what it does. Keep going.” – Sam Levenson

Applying Motivational Quotes to Your Sales Strategy

To harness the power of these quotes, consider the following steps:

1. Daily Affirmations

  • Start each day by reading a motivational quote.
  • Reflect on its meaning and how it applies to your daily tasks.
  • Repeat it throughout the day to reinforce your mindset.

2. Team Meetings

  • Incorporate motivational quotes into your team meetings.
  • Discuss how these quotes can relate to current challenges.
  • Encourage team members to share their favorite quotes.

3. Visual Reminders

  • Create posters or digital backgrounds featuring quotes.
  • Place them in your workspace as constant reminders.
  • Use quotes that resonate personally with you and your team.

4. Social Media Sharing

  • Share motivational quotes on your professional social media platforms.
  • Engage with your audience by asking them to share their favorites.
  • Use these interactions to build a community of support.

Challenges to Consider

While motivational quotes can be powerful, there are challenges to keep in mind:

  • Overuse: Relying too heavily on quotes can lead to complacency. Balance is key.
  • Misinterpretation: Ensure that the quotes resonate with your personal values and goals.
  • Inauthenticity: Use quotes that genuinely inspire you rather than those that sound good.
